Rewrite the point-slope equation in slope-intercept form: y - 3 = 2(x + 4) A) y = 2x + 5 B) y = 2x + 7 C) y = 2x + 9 D) y = 2x + 11

Answer:

y = 2x + 11 (Answer D)

Step-by-step explanation:

The general slope-intercept form is y = mx + b.

Starting with y - 3 = 2(x + 4), do two things:

1) Add 3 to both sides, and

2) carry out the indicated multiplication.

Then y = 3 + 2x + 8, or y = 2x + 11
